Legendary New Orleans jazz pianist, Allen Toussaint, puts muggy New Orleans evenings to music with his new release, “The Bright Mississippi.” Despite being his first solo jazz release in more than ten years, the album is confident and perfectly performed. Mr. Toussaint’s talent for understated arrangements comes out here. The accompanying performances, particularly that of Don Byron on clarinet, are equally impressive. “The Bright Mississippi” is available from Nonesuch Records in April, 2009.
